What's The Definition Of Homeroom?
homeroom
variable noun: In a school, homeroom is the class or room where students in the same grade meet to get general information and be checked for attendance. homeroom in American English the room where a class in school meets every day to be checked for attendance, receive school bulletins, etc. noun: a classroom in which pupils in the same grade or division of a grade meet at certain times under the supervision of a teacher, who takes attendance and administers other school business homeroom in British English noun: a room in a school used by a particular group of students as a base for registration, notices, etc |
